Understanding Coffee Body
What is Coffee Body?
Coffee body is a term that often confounds newcomers to the world of specialty coffee, but it's an essential aspect of the overall coffee experience. In simple terms, coffee body refers to the perceived weight and texture of the coffee in your mouth. It's a tactile sensation that can be described as light, medium, or full-bodied, much like how we describe the body of wine.
When we talk about a coffee's body, we're essentially describing how it feels on the palate. A light-bodied coffee might feel thin or tea-like, while a full-bodied coffee can feel thick and heavy, almost syrupy in texture. Medium-bodied coffees fall somewhere in between, offering a balanced mouthfeel that's neither too thin nor too heavy.
The importance of body in coffee appreciation cannot be overstated. It's one of the key factors that contribute to the overall sensory experience of drinking coffee. A coffee's body can enhance or detract from its flavor profile, influencing how we perceive acidity, sweetness, and bitterness. For example, a full-bodied coffee might help to balance out high acidity, while a light-bodied coffee can allow delicate flavor notes to shine through more clearly.
Understanding coffee body is crucial for both coffee professionals and enthusiasts alike. For baristas and roasters, it's a vital component in crafting the perfect blend or single-origin offering. For consumers, recognizing different body types can help in selecting coffees that align with personal preferences and in pairing coffee with food.
Factors Influencing Coffee Body
The body of coffee is not a single, isolated characteristic but rather the result of various factors working in concert. Let's explore the primary elements that contribute to coffee body:
Coffee Origin: The geographical origin of coffee beans plays a significant role in determining their body. Different regions around the world produce coffee with distinct characteristics, including body. For instance, coffees from Indonesia, particularly Sumatra, are often known for their full, syrupy body. In contrast, coffees from Africa, such as those from Ethiopia or Kenya, tend to have a lighter, more delicate body.
The influence of origin on body is largely due to the unique growing conditions in each region. Factors such as soil composition, altitude, climate, and even the specific varietals of coffee plants cultivated in an area all contribute to the final product's body. For example, coffees grown at higher altitudes often develop a denser bean structure, which can result in a more complex and full-bodied cup.
Processing Methods: The way coffee cherries are processed after harvesting has a profound impact on the resulting coffee's body. There are three main processing methods: wet (or washed), dry (or natural), and honey process.
Wet processing involves removing the coffee cherry's skin and pulp before drying the beans. This method often results in a cleaner, brighter cup with a lighter body. The wet process is common in regions with reliable water sources, such as Central America and Colombia.
Dry processing, on the other hand, involves drying the entire coffee cherry with the bean inside. This method typically produces coffees with a fuller body and more complex, fruit-forward flavors. Dry processing is traditional in regions with limited water access, such as Ethiopia and Yemen.
The honey process is a hybrid method where some of the cherry's mucilage is left on the bean during drying. This can result in a coffee with a body that falls between wet and dry processed coffees, often with a syrupy sweetness.
Grind Size and Brewing Method: The way coffee is ground and brewed also significantly affects its perceived body. Finer grinds generally produce a fuller-bodied coffee because they increase the surface area of the coffee exposed to water, allowing for more extraction of oils and soluble compounds.
Different brewing methods can accentuate or diminish a coffee's body. For example, full-immersion methods like French press tend to produce a fuller-bodied cup due to the extended contact time between water and coffee grounds. In contrast, pour-over methods often result in a lighter body as the water passes through the grounds more quickly.
The type of filter used also plays a role. Paper filters trap more oils and fine particles, resulting in a cleaner, lighter-bodied cup. Metal filters, like those used in French presses or some pour-over methods, allow more oils to pass through, contributing to a fuller body.
Understanding these factors allows coffee professionals and enthusiasts to manipulate the body of coffee to achieve desired results. By carefully selecting origin, processing method, grind size, and brewing technique, one can craft a cup of coffee with the perfect body to complement its flavor profile.
Coffee Roast Level Defined
Understanding Roast Levels
Coffee roast levels are a fundamental aspect of coffee production that significantly influence the flavor, aroma, and body of the final brew. Roasting is the process of heating green coffee beans to transform them into the aromatic brown beans we're familiar with. The degree to which beans are roasted is typically categorized into three main levels: light, medium, and dark.
Light Roast: Light roasted coffee beans are characterized by their light brown color and lack of oil on the surface. These beans are roasted for the shortest time, typically just until the first crack occurs - a popping sound that signals the bean's expansion. Light roasts generally have a higher acidity, a more delicate body, and retain more of the coffee's original flavors. They often exhibit floral, fruity, and herbal notes, with a crisp and bright taste profile.
Medium Roast: Medium roasted beans have a richer brown color and may have a slightly oily surface. They're roasted until just before or at the beginning of the second crack. Medium roasts strike a balance between the original coffee flavors and those developed during roasting. They typically have a more balanced flavor profile, medium acidity, and a fuller body compared to light roasts. Flavor notes often include nuts, chocolate, and caramel.
Dark Roast: Dark roasted beans are dark brown to almost black in color with a shiny, oily surface. They're roasted until well into the second crack or beyond. Dark roasts have a fuller body and a more pronounced bitterness due to the extended roasting process. The original flavors of the coffee are largely overshadowed by the roasting flavors, often resulting in smoky, burnt, or spicy notes. The acidity is significantly reduced in dark roasts.
It's important to note that these categories are not strictly defined, and there can be variations within each level. Some roasters use more specific terms like "city roast" (a light-medium roast) or "French roast" (a very dark roast) to provide more precise descriptions of their roast levels.
Impact of Roast Level on Coffee Flavor Profile
The roast level of coffee beans has a profound impact on the resulting flavor profile. This is due to the complex chemical changes that occur during the roasting process:
Chemical Changes During Roasting: As coffee beans are roasted, they undergo a series of chemical reactions that transform their composition. One of the most significant changes is the Maillard reaction, a complex interaction between amino acids and sugars that produces hundreds of different flavor compounds. This reaction is responsible for the development of roasted flavors and aromas.
As roasting progresses, the beans lose moisture and increase in size. Oils begin to migrate from the interior of the bean to the surface. Sugars in the bean caramelize, creating deeper, sweeter flavors. At the same time, chlorogenic acids break down, reducing the coffee's perceived acidity.
Flavor Characteristics by Roast Level:
Light Roasts: These coffees retain more of their original flavor characteristics, often described as bright, floral, or fruity. The acidity is more pronounced, and there's typically a higher caffeine content. Light roasts can exhibit complex flavor notes like citrus, berries, or jasmine, depending on the coffee's origin.
Medium Roasts: As the roast level increases, some of the original flavors are balanced with roast-induced flavors. Medium roasts often have a more rounded flavor profile with notes of nuts, chocolate, and caramel. The acidity is less pronounced than in light roasts, and there's a noticeable increase in body.
Dark Roasts: At this level, most of the original flavor characteristics of the bean are overshadowed by flavors produced during roasting. Dark roasts typically have a bold, full body with flavors often described as smoky, burnt, or spicy. The acidity is greatly reduced, and there's a more pronounced bitterness. Notes of dark chocolate, tobacco, or even charred wood are common.
Understanding these changes allows roasters to manipulate the flavor profile of coffee to highlight desired characteristics or to create consistent blends. It also empowers consumers to choose coffees that align with their taste preferences.
The Interplay Between Coffee Body and Roast Level
Coffee Body and Roast Level Correlation
The relationship between coffee body and roast level is intricate and multifaceted. Generally speaking, as the roast level increases, so does the perceived body of the coffee. This correlation is due to several factors that occur during the roasting process:
- Oil Development: As coffee beans are roasted, oils begin to develop and migrate to the surface of the bean. These oils contribute significantly to the mouthfeel of the coffee, making it feel heavier and more viscous. Dark roasts, which have more surface oils, tend to produce a fuller-bodied cup compared to lighter roasts.
- Cellular Structure Changes: The roasting process causes changes in the cellular structure of the coffee bean. As the beans are heated, they expand and become more porous. This increased porosity allows for greater extraction during brewing, which can lead to a fuller body.
- Sugar Caramelization: As the roast progresses, sugars in the coffee bean caramelize. This process not only affects flavor but also contributes to the body of the coffee. Caramelized sugars can add a syrupy quality to the brew, enhancing its perceived weight on the palate.
- Acid Degradation: Coffee beans naturally contain various acids that contribute to their flavor profile. During roasting, these acids begin to break down. Light roasts, which retain more of these acids, often have a lighter body and more pronounced acidity. As roasting continues, the breakdown of these acids can lead to a smoother, heavier mouthfeel.
However, it's important to note that while there is a general trend towards fuller body with darker roasts, this is not an absolute rule. The inherent characteristics of the coffee bean, its origin, and processing method also play significant roles in determining body.
Case Studies: Examples of Body and Roast Level Combinations
To better understand the interplay between coffee body and roast level, let's explore some specific examples:
- Ethiopian Yirgacheffe - Light Roast: Ethiopian coffees are known for their delicate, tea-like body and complex flavor profiles. When lightly roasted, a Yirgacheffe might exhibit a light to medium body with bright acidity and floral, citrusy notes. The lighter roast allows the bean's inherent characteristics to shine through, resulting in a coffee that feels crisp and clean on the palate.
- Colombian Supremo - Medium Roast: Colombian coffees often have a well-balanced profile that responds well to medium roasting. A medium-roasted Colombian Supremo might display a medium to full body with a smooth mouthfeel. Flavor notes could include nuts, chocolate, and caramel, with a subtle acidity that complements the increased body.
- Sumatran Mandheling - Dark Roast: Coffees from Sumatra are renowned for their full, syrupy body. When dark roasted, a Sumatran Mandheling can produce an extremely full-bodied cup with a heavy, almost chewy mouthfeel. Flavor notes might include dark chocolate, earth, and spices, with very low acidity and a pronounced bitterness that balances the intense body.
- Kenya AA - Medium-Light Roast: Kenyan coffees are prized for their bright acidity and complex flavors. A medium-light roast of Kenya AA might result in a coffee with a medium body, vibrant acidity, and notes of black currant and citrus. This roast level allows the coffee's inherent characteristics to shine while developing just enough body to balance the high acidity.
- Brazilian Santos - Medium-Dark Roast: Brazilian coffees often have a naturally full body and low acidity. A medium-dark roast of Brazilian Santos could produce a very full-bodied cup with a smooth, almost buttery mouthfeel. Flavor notes might include nuts, chocolate, and caramel, with a subtle sweetness that complements the heavy body.
These examples illustrate how different coffee origins respond to various roast levels, resulting in unique combinations of body and flavor profiles. Understanding these relationships allows coffee professionals and enthusiasts to predict and manipulate the characteristics of their brews, creating coffees that cater to a wide range of preferences.
Crafting the Perfect Coffee Flavor Profile
Importance of Balance in Coffee Flavor
Achieving the perfect balance in coffee flavor is akin to composing a symphony – each element must harmonize with the others to create a satisfying whole. The interplay between body, acidity, sweetness, and bitterness forms the foundation of a coffee's flavor profile. Roast level and coffee body are crucial components in this delicate balance.
A well-balanced coffee should have a harmonious relationship between its various flavor components. For example, a coffee with high acidity might benefit from a fuller body to provide structure and prevent the acidity from overwhelming the palate. Conversely, a coffee with a very full body might need a certain level of acidity to prevent it from feeling heavy or flat.
The role of roast level in achieving this balance cannot be overstated. Roasting not only affects the body of the coffee but also influences its acidity, sweetness, and bitterness. Light roasts tend to preserve more of the coffee's inherent acidity and delicate flavor notes but may lack the depth and body that some coffee drinkers prefer. Dark roasts, on the other hand, can provide a full body and rich, caramelized flavors but may lose some of the coffee's original character and brightness.
Finding the sweet spot – where the roast level enhances the coffee's natural qualities while developing desirable roast characteristics – is the key to crafting a perfectly balanced cup. This balance will vary depending on the specific coffee bean, its origin, and processing method, as well as the intended use (espresso vs. filter coffee, for example).

The Coffee Roasting Guide
Roasting Basics
Coffee roasting is both an art and a science, transforming the green, grassy-smelling coffee beans into the aromatic, flavorful beans we know and love. The roasting process involves applying heat to green coffee beans, causing a series of chemical reactions that develop flavor, aroma, and color.
The roasting process can be broken down into several stages:
- Drying Stage: The beans start to turn from green to yellow and give off a grassy smell. Internal bean temperature reaches about 300°F (150°C).
- First Crack: Around 385°F (196°C), the beans make a cracking sound as they expand. This marks the beginning of light roasts.
- Caramelization: Sugars in the beans begin to caramelize, developing sweetness and body. This occurs between the first and second crack.
- Second Crack: Around 435°F (224°C), a second, more violent cracking occurs as the bean structure breaks down further. This marks the beginning of dark roasts.
- Carbonization: Beyond the second crack, sugars begin to carbonize, leading to very dark, oily beans with a pronounced bitter flavor.
The key to successful roasting lies in controlling the heat application and duration to achieve the desired roast level. This requires careful monitoring of time, temperature, and the beans' physical changes.
How to Choose a Roast Level
Selecting the right roast level depends on several factors, including the coffee's origin, your flavor preferences, and the intended brewing method. Here's a simple decision-making guide:
- Consider the Coffee's Origin:
- For delicate, floral coffees (e.g., Ethiopian): Lean towards lighter roasts to preserve these subtle flavors.
- For full-bodied, earthy coffees (e.g., Sumatran): Medium to dark roasts often complement these characteristics well.
- Think About Your Flavor Preferences:
- If you enjoy bright, acidic flavors: Choose light to medium roasts.
- If you prefer chocolatey, caramel notes: Opt for medium to medium-dark roasts.
- If you like bold, smoky flavors: Dark roasts might be your best bet.
- Consider Your Brewing Method:
- For espresso: Medium to dark roasts often work well, providing the necessary body and caramelized sugars for a good crema.
- For pour-over or drip: Light to medium roasts can showcase the coffee's subtle flavors.
- For French press: Medium to dark roasts can complement the full-bodied nature of this brewing method.

Influences of Home vs. Professional Roasting
While the basic principles of roasting remain the same, there are significant differences between home roasting and professional roasting:
Home Roasting:
- Typically done in small batches (a few ounces to a pound).
- Equipment ranges from simple (pan roasting, popcorn poppers) to more advanced home roasters.
- Offers great flexibility for experimentation but may lack consistency between batches.
- Allows for ultra-fresh coffee but requires time and effort.
- May produce more smoke and chaff, requiring good ventilation.
Professional Roasting:
- Done in large batches (often 20-150 pounds or more).
- Uses sophisticated, computer-controlled roasting machines.
- Offers high consistency between batches.
- Requires extensive knowledge and experience to master.
- Can achieve more nuanced roast profiles due to greater control over variables.
- Often includes extensive quality control measures, including sample roasting and cupping.
While professional roasting generally offers more consistency and precision, home roasting can be a rewarding hobby that allows coffee enthusiasts to have complete control over their coffee's roast level and freshness.
